Originally Posted by beachfan
Since it's under 500 miles from MLE-CMB, does anyone have a guess as to how much a one way MLE-CMB in business class would be using Avios after it joins One World?
This question is best asked in the BAEC forum, as the answer is specific to the rules of the BA program
But I expect the Avios needed would the same as for a flight of the same distance with any other OW airline

And BTW - BA itself starts flying MLE-CMB-MLE from 15 April - three times a week as a tag onto its LGW-MLE flight

As oneworld is/was very poor between Europe and Asia , or within Asia, it's a good move that MH,UL and QR join.
*aliance has much more presence with LH,LX,OS,TG and SQ ( + all these Chinese and Japanese airlines ), specially between Europe and S.E.A..
